Transaction 08414efda42f70aebac97fdd50306eaf57f45dba0424a1b5e8991bc2777e2504
1 Input
1 Output
-
08414efda42f70aebac97fdd50306eaf57f45dba0424a1b5e8991bc2777e2504:0
- value
- 578722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 95de6d57c5a759cbe90257993149c6e19d143312 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EfS96Dmp8qfRux1vVjtNpzRX56MXmbyJb